Diagram of the terminal region of the bronchial system in the lung. Bronchioles branch extensively into terminal then respiratory bronchioles and end in alveolar sacs and air-filled alveoli. Gas exchange between air and blood occurs across the alveolar membranes. It is estimated that the total surface area of the alveoli in a pair of lungs is about 100 sq metres. A singles tennis court is 196 sq metres. | |
